Job Description
At the heart of our service, is our ability to build rapport with our guests and share knowledge and passion for the local surrounding area, and the experiences we offer. Our Guest Service Agents play a crucial role is welcoming and enabling our guests to have the best experience possible during their stay. What you will be doing
Welcome guests and provide a warm, friendly greeting, and assist with luggage. Provide accurate information about hotel/lodge facilities, services, and local attractions. Respond promptly to guest inquiries and requests, offering solutions and support. Report any maintenance or safety issues to the appropriate department. Ensure guest satisfaction by anticipating needs and exceeding expectations. Maintain a professional and courteous demeanor at all times. Providing transport and portering through our village shuttle service. Upselling services & activities available to maximize occupancy and revenue. Maintaining high standards of our guest services and public areas around the reception. Ensuring all health & safety, evacuation plans, winter and security procedures are followed in relation to safety & wellbeing, cash & key management, guest security and privacy. Assist in emergency situations, following established protocols. General guest service duties, including handling requests and complaints, deferring to the manager/ supervisor when necessary. Collaborating and assisting other colleagues and departments where required
What you will bring to the role
Diploma in hospitality or equivalent preferred Previous experience of six months or more within hospitality, customer facing role, front desk, or similar Experience using EFTPOS and Reservations/POS systems. You will be comfortable working and living in a remote location due to the unique location of Mt Cook. A confident and safe driver, you hold a full clean NZ Driver’s license or international equivalent. Flexibility and experience in working rotating shift patterns, including weekends and public holidays and Night. A focus on guest experience with an attention to detail, attentive nature, and effective communication skills, both written and verbal. Excellent communication, interpersonal, and problem-solving skills. Ability to lift and carry heavy luggage. Knowledge of local attractions and services. You are confident, enthusiastic, able to handle pressure, and prioritize
The role and benefits:
Fulltime, permanent position, minimum 60 hours per fortnight, $25 per hour. Accommodation at reasonable rent including power, and Wi-Fi. Free access to all activities offered by the Hermitage Hotel after first eight weeks service Generous discounts on food and beverage, available from your first day on the job. Discounted hotel accommodation for Friends and Family after eight weeks service.
